Al-Ayen Iraqi University – SDG 11 Progress Report (2024)
1. Al-Ayen Iraqi University implements projects that help preserve and promote intangible cultural heritage through community-oriented and student-led initiatives. For instance, the College of Dentistry organized a charity bazaar to support social and humanitarian activities, featuring handicrafts, traditional foods, art, and student-made products that reflect Iraq’s local culture and creativity. These initiatives foster volunteerism, cultural appreciation, and social responsibility, engaging students in preserving traditions and community values. They contribute directly to SDG 11 (Sustainable Cities and Communities) and SDG 4 (Quality Education) by integrating cultural heritage into academic and social life.

2. Al-Ayen Iraqi University actively delivers projects that record and preserve intangible cultural heritage, reflecting Iraq’s rich traditions and social identity. For example, during Global Entrepreneurship Week, the College of Education organized a charity bazaar showcasing local handicrafts, traditional foods, and artistic works, supporting community initiatives and preserving cultural expressions. The university also participates in activities highlighting Iraqi folklore, language, and heritage, fostering awareness among students and the local community. These initiatives align with SDG 11 (Sustainable Cities and Communities) and SDG 4 (Quality Education) by promoting cultural preservation and social sustainability.
